| /** |
| * Add dependency for option depending on it's name. E.g. enable G1 GC for |
| * G1 options or add prepend options to not hit constraints. |
| * |
| * @param option option |
| */ |
| private static void addNameDependency(JVMOption option) { |
| String name = option.getName(); |
| |
| if (name.startsWith("G1")) { |
| option.addPrepend("-XX:+UseG1GC"); |
| } |
| |
| if (name.startsWith("CMS")) { |
| option.addPrepend("-XX:+UseConcMarkSweepGC"); |
| } |
| |
| if (name.startsWith("Shared")) { |
| option.addPrepend("-XX:+UnlockDiagnosticVMOptions"); |
| String fileName = "Test" + name + ".jsa"; |
| option.addPrepend("-XX:SharedArchiveFile=" + fileName); |
| option.addPrepend("-Xshare:dump"); |
| } |
| |
| switch (name) { |
| case "MinHeapFreeRatio": |
| option.addPrepend("-XX:MaxHeapFreeRatio=100"); |
| break; |
| case "MaxHeapFreeRatio": |
| option.addPrepend("-XX:MinHeapFreeRatio=0"); |
| break; |
| case "MinMetaspaceFreeRatio": |
| option.addPrepend("-XX:MaxMetaspaceFreeRatio=100"); |
| break; |
| case "MaxMetaspaceFreeRatio": |
| option.addPrepend("-XX:MinMetaspaceFreeRatio=0"); |
| break; |
| case "CMSOldPLABMin": |
| option.addPrepend("-XX:CMSOldPLABMax=" + option.getMax()); |
| break; |
| case "CMSOldPLABMax": |
| option.addPrepend("-XX:CMSOldPLABMin=" + option.getMin()); |
| break; |
| case "CMSPrecleanNumerator": |
| option.addPrepend("-XX:CMSPrecleanDenominator=" + option.getMax()); |
| break; |
| case "CMSPrecleanDenominator": |
| option.addPrepend("-XX:CMSPrecleanNumerator=" + ((new Integer(option.getMin())) - 1)); |
| break; |
| case "InitialTenuringThreshold": |
| option.addPrepend("-XX:MaxTenuringThreshold=" + option.getMax()); |
| break; |
| default: |
| /* Do nothing */ |
| break; |
| } |
| } |

| /** |
| * Parse JVM Options. Get input from "inputReader". Parse using |
| * "-XX:+PrintFlagsRanges" output format. |
| * |
| * @param inputReader input data for parsing |
| * @param withRanges true if needed options with defined ranges inside JVM |
| * @param acceptOrigin predicate for option origins. Origins can be |
| * "product", "diagnostic" etc. Accept option only if acceptOrigin evaluates |
| * to true. |
| * @return map from option name to the JVMOption object |
| * @throws IOException if an error occurred while reading the data |
| */ |
| private static Map<String, JVMOption> getJVMOptions(Reader inputReader, |
| boolean withRanges, Predicate<String> acceptOrigin) throws IOException { |
| BufferedReader reader = new BufferedReader(inputReader); |
| String type; |
| String line; |
| String token; |
| String name; |
| StringTokenizer st; |
| JVMOption option; |
| Map<String, JVMOption> allOptions = new LinkedHashMap<>(); |
| |
| // Skip first line |
| line = reader.readLine(); |
| |
| while ((line = reader.readLine()) != null) { |
| /* |
| * Parse option from following line: |
| * <type> <name> [ <min, optional> ... <max, optional> ] {<origin>} |
| */ |
| st = new StringTokenizer(line); |
| |
| type = st.nextToken(); |
| |
| name = st.nextToken(); |
| |
| option = JVMOption.createVMOption(type, name); |
| |
| /* Skip '[' */ |
| token = st.nextToken(); |
| |
| /* Read min range or "..." if range is absent */ |
| token = st.nextToken(); |
| |
| if (token.equals("...") == false) { |
| if (!withRanges) { |
| /* |
| * Option have range, but asked for options without |
| * ranges => skip it |
| */ |
| continue; |
| } |
| |
| /* Mark this option as option which range is defined in VM */ |
| option.optionWithRange(); |
| |
| option.setMin(token); |
| |
| /* Read "..." and skip it */ |
| token = st.nextToken(); |
| |
| /* Get max value */ |
| token = st.nextToken(); |
| option.setMax(token); |
| } else if (withRanges) { |
| /* |
| * Option not have range, but asked for options with |
| * ranges => skip it |
| */ |
| continue; |
| } |
| |
| /* Skip ']' */ |
| token = st.nextToken(); |
| |
| /* Read origin of the option */ |
| token = st.nextToken(); |
| |
| while (st.hasMoreTokens()) { |
| token += st.nextToken(); |
| }; |
| token = token.substring(1, token.indexOf("}")); |
| |
| if (acceptOrigin.test(token)) { |
| addNameDependency(option); |
| |
| allOptions.put(name, option); |
| } |
| } |
| |
| return allOptions; |
| } |
